Over the years, PEF has annually awarded more than $400,000 back into public schools through over 80 projects and programs benefiting over 15,000 students and teachers. Since 1985, PEF has awarded more than $9 million to fund nearly 3,000 projects and programs benefiting over 400,000 students and teachers.
Summer Musical
Since 1989, the Public Education Foundation has produced an area-wide high school summer musical production. A summer-school curriculum offering, these major musical theatre productions showcase the talents of area students while helping them develop their skills in a professional setting.
Technology Showcase
In partnership with Ivy Tech Community College, PEF has offered students and teachers the opportunity to exhibit their talents in technology while giving the community the opportunity to see technological advances in the classroom.
Children’s Theatre
Students from kindergarten to eighth grade participate in a week-long summer theatre camp aimed to promote teamwork, develop courage, and foster a love of the theatre. At the end of the week, students put on a performance of an adaptation of a classic children’s fable.
Teacher Grants
Annually, PEF provides numerous grant opportunities for teachers to enhance classroom enrichment, promote professional development and encourage cross curriculum collaboration. A strong partnership with the Rotary Club of Evansville helps to increase the pool of funds available for teachers.
Academic Super Bowl
Teams of students from all 15 Evansville Vanderburgh School Corporation (EVSC) middle and high schools annually compete in the areas of fine arts, math, language arts, science, and social studies at the city, regional, and state level. PEF helps to foster academic excellence by providing financial support to this EVSC program.
Middle School Speech
Each fall, middle school students from EVSC schools compete in various areas of speech, including poetry, prose, interpretation, original oratory, and duo interpretation unscripted. PEF helps to build student confidence by providing financial support to this EVSC program.
Scholarships
The Public Education Foundation manages and awards nearly 20 scholarships annually to seniors. This serves the mission of the Public Education Foundation which is that students will be educated, engaged and ready to face the challenges of the world.
